
在Excel中筛查前两位数,可以通过以下几种方法:使用文本函数、应用筛选功能、创建辅助列、使用公式。其中,使用文本函数是最简单且直观的方法。下面将详细解释如何使用文本函数来筛查前两位数。
在Excel中,筛查前两位数是一项常见的数据处理任务。无论是处理电话号码、邮政编码还是其他数字数据,掌握这一技巧都能极大提高工作效率。下面将详细介绍几种不同的方法,帮助您在Excel中有效地筛查前两位数。
一、使用文本函数
文本函数是Excel中非常强大的工具,可以帮助我们快速提取数字的前两位。这里我们主要使用LEFT函数。
1、LEFT函数的使用
LEFT函数用于从文本字符串的左边提取指定数量的字符。其语法为:
LEFT(text, [num_chars])
text:要从中提取字符的文本字符串。[num_chars]:要提取的字符数。
例如,如果在A列有一组数据,我们希望筛查出前两位为“12”的数据,可以在B列中输入公式:
=LEFT(A1, 2)
然后将公式填充到整个B列。接下来,通过筛选B列中等于“12”的数据即可。
2、实例操作
假设在A列有以下数据:
12345
67890
12567
90876
12789
在B1单元格输入公式:
=LEFT(A1, 2)
然后向下填充公式,B列会显示:
12
67
12
90
12
接下来,选中B列数据,应用筛选功能,选择筛选条件为“12”的数据即可完成筛查。
二、应用筛选功能
Excel的筛选功能也可以直接帮助我们筛查前两位数。
1、启用筛选功能
首先,选中包含数据的列,然后在Excel菜单中选择“数据”选项卡,点击“筛选”按钮。
2、设置筛选条件
点击列标题旁边的下拉箭头,选择“文本筛选” -> “自定义筛选”。在弹出的对话框中,选择“等于”,并输入前两位数,如“12”。
三、创建辅助列
有时,直接使用筛选功能可能不够直观,我们可以通过创建辅助列来实现筛查。
1、创建辅助列并输入公式
在数据旁边插入一列,并在辅助列中输入公式:
=LEFT(A1, 2)
2、填充公式并应用筛选
将公式向下填充,然后对辅助列应用筛选功能,选择筛选条件为目标前两位数的数据。
四、使用公式
除了使用LEFT函数,我们还可以结合其他函数来实现更复杂的筛查需求。
1、结合IF函数
假设我们希望筛查前两位为“12”的数据,并在另一个列中标记这些数据,可以使用以下公式:
=IF(LEFT(A1, 2)="12", "Yes", "No")
然后对结果列应用筛选,选择“是”即可。
2、结合其他函数
在一些复杂情况下,我们可能需要结合MID、FIND等函数来实现筛查。例如,如果数据中包含字母和数字,我们可以使用以下公式提取前两位数字:
=MID(A1, FIND(" ", A1)+1, 2)
五、总结
通过以上几种方法,您可以在Excel中轻松筛查前两位数。无论是使用文本函数、应用筛选功能、创建辅助列,还是结合其他函数,都能有效地提高数据处理效率。希望本文对您有所帮助,能够在工作中更好地利用Excel处理数据。
相关问答FAQs:
1. 如何使用Excel进行前两位数的筛查?
如果您想要在Excel中筛选出特定数字的前两位数,可以按照以下步骤操作:
- 打开Excel表格并选中要筛查的数据所在的列。
- 在Excel的菜单栏中,选择“数据”选项卡。
- 在“数据”选项卡下找到“筛选”功能,并点击“筛选”按钮。
- 在弹出的筛选菜单中,选择“文本筛选”(或“数字筛选”,根据您的数据类型)。
- 在文本筛选(或数字筛选)对话框中,选择“开始于”或“等于”选项,并输入您要筛选的前两位数。
- 点击“确定”按钮,Excel会自动筛选出符合条件的数据。
2. 如何使用Excel筛查出前两位是特定数字的数据?
要在Excel中筛选出前两位是特定数字的数据,您可以按照以下步骤进行操作:
- 打开Excel表格并选中要筛查的数据所在的列。
- 在Excel的菜单栏中,选择“数据”选项卡。
- 在“数据”选项卡下找到“高级”功能,并点击“高级”按钮。
- 在弹出的高级筛选对话框中,选择“复制到其他位置”选项。
- 在“条件区域”中输入您要筛选的数据范围。
- 在“复制到”区域选择一个空白单元格作为复制结果的起始位置。
- 在“条件”区域中,选择“开始于”或“等于”选项,并输入您要筛选的前两位数。
- 点击“确定”按钮,Excel会自动将符合条件的数据复制到指定位置。
3. 如何使用Excel的函数来筛查前两位数?
如果您想要使用Excel的函数来筛选出前两位数符合特定条件的数据,可以按照以下步骤进行操作:
- 在一个空白单元格中,使用函数LEFT来提取您要筛查的数据的前两位数。例如,如果您的数据位于A列,第一行为标题行,可以使用以下公式:
=LEFT(A2,2),然后将公式拖动到其他单元格中。 - 在另一个单元格中,使用筛选函数(如FILTER或IF函数)来根据您的筛选条件筛选出符合要求的数据。例如,如果您只想筛选出前两位数为10的数据,可以使用以下公式:
=FILTER(A2:A10, B2:B10=10),其中A2:A10是您要筛选的数据范围,B2:B10是前两位数的列。 - Excel会自动筛选出符合条件的数据,并将其显示在您指定的单元格中。
文章包含AI辅助创作,作者:Edit2,如若转载,请注明出处:https://docs.pingcode.com/baike/4358782